Summary
The documentation page demonstrates a Windows-first bias, especially in the ordering and emphasis of solutions. Windows-based services (Azure Virtual Desktop, Windows 365 Cloud PC, Microsoft Dev Box) are described in detail and listed before Linux-supporting options. There is a strong focus on Windows desktop experiences, Windows-specific management tools (Intune, Entra ID), and Windows VM scenarios. While Azure DevTest Labs and some partner solutions mention Linux support, there are no Linux-specific examples, workflows, or feature highlights. Linux use cases are only referenced in passing, and there are no explicit instructions or guidance for Linux-based labs.
Recommendations
  • Explicitly mention Linux support and scenarios in the main Microsoft solution sections, not just in partner solution summaries.
  • Provide Linux-specific examples and workflows, such as setting up a Linux-based lab or using Linux images in Azure DevTest Labs.
  • Balance the order of presentation: introduce cross-platform or Linux-supporting solutions before or alongside Windows-centric ones.
  • Highlight Linux management and access tools (e.g., SSH, Azure CLI) where relevant, not just Windows tools like Intune or Entra ID.
  • Include a comparison table or matrix showing Windows and Linux feature parity across all recommended solutions.
  • Add links to Linux-focused documentation or guides for transitioning Linux-based labs.
